Stdout: scons: Entering directory `/home/runner/.ufbt/current/scripts/ufbt' ICONS /home/runner/.ufbt/build/swd_probe/swd_probe_icons.c CC /tmp/tmp6i4cbvek/code/adi.c CC /tmp/tmp6i4cbvek/code/jep106.c CC /tmp/tmp6i4cbvek/code/usb_uart.c CC /home/runner/.ufbt/build/swd_probe/swd_probe_icons.c CC /tmp/tmp6i4cbvek/code/swd_probe_app.c Stderr: /tmp/tmp6i4cbvek/code/usb_uart.c: In function 'usb_uart_vcp_init': /tmp/tmp6i4cbvek/code/usb_uart.c:56:5: error: unknown type name 'Cli' 56 | Cli* cli = furi_record_open(RECORD_CLI); | ^~~ /tmp/tmp6i4cbvek/code/usb_uart.c:57:5: error: implicit declaration of function 'cli_session_close' [-Werror=implicit-function-declaration] 57 | cli_session_close(cli); | ^~~~~~~~~~~~~~~~~ /tmp/tmp6i4cbvek/code/usb_uart.c:63:9: error: implicit declaration of function 'cli_session_open' [-Werror=implicit-function-declaration] 63 | cli_session_open(cli, &cli_vcp); | ^~~~~~~~~~~~~~~~ /tmp/tmp6i4cbvek/code/usb_uart.c:63:32: error: 'cli_vcp' undeclared (first use in this function); did you mean 'CliVcp'? 63 | cli_session_open(cli, &cli_vcp); | ^~~~~~~ | CliVcp /tmp/tmp6i4cbvek/code/usb_uart.c:63:32: note: each undeclared identifier is reported only once for each function it appears in /tmp/tmp6i4cbvek/code/usb_uart.c: In function 'usb_uart_vcp_deinit': /tmp/tmp6i4cbvek/code/usb_uart.c:73:9: error: unknown type name 'Cli' 73 | Cli* cli = furi_record_open(RECORD_CLI); | ^~~ /tmp/tmp6i4cbvek/code/usb_uart.c: In function 'usb_uart_worker': /tmp/tmp6i4cbvek/code/usb_uart.c:160:5: error: unknown type name 'Cli' 160 | Cli* cli = furi_record_open(RECORD_CLI); | ^~~ /tmp/tmp6i4cbvek/code/usb_uart.c:161:28: error: 'cli_vcp' undeclared (first use in this function); did you mean 'CliVcp'? 161 | cli_session_open(cli, &cli_vcp); | ^~~~~~~ | CliVcp cc1: all warnings being treated as errors scons: *** [/home/runner/.ufbt/build/swd_probe/usb_uart.o] Error 1